    Abstract: Disclosed herein is a surface repair and livery printing system and method. The method includes receiving an aircraft part having an altered surface image and selecting a repair process from one of a paint repair process, a decal repair process, or an inkjet repair process, based on characteristics of the altered surface image. The method also includes applying paint to the surface over the altered surface image. In response to selecting the decal repair process, the method includes printing a first image on a decal based on the characteristics of the altered surface image and a second image associated with the altered surface image and a step of applying the decal to the surface at least partially over the altered surface image. In response to selecting the inkjet repair process, the method includes performing the inkjet repair process to at least a portion of the surface based on the characteristics of the altered surface image.

    Abstract: A protection cap assembly for enclosing an end portion of a fastener which extends through a structure of an aircraft includes a cap member having a sidewall defining an opening and an interior space wherein the opening is aligned with the interior space for receiving the end portion of the fastener through the opening and into the interior space and an end surface for abutting the structure. The protection cap assembly further includes a projection secured to and which extends from the end surface of the sidewall of the cap member.

    Abstract: A method includes receiving information specifying a color gamut. The color gamut corresponds to a range of colors producible by an output device. The method further includes receiving a first indication of a first color associated with a first point in a geometrical representation of the color gamut in a three-dimensional (3D) color space. The method further includes generating, based on the first color, a second indication of a second color that is included in the color gamut. The second color is associated with a second point in the 3D color space. The second point is identified based on a particular value of data associated with a plurality of distances between the first point and a subset of points of the geometrical representation. The subset of points includes more than one and fewer than all points of the geometrical representation.
